With over a half century of hockey wisdumb I've accrued, I would like to propose a radical new idea.

After warm ups are done, the teams should play a normal 3 on 3 overtime and then go to a shootout if nobody scores. Once the festivities have concluded, send the teams to the locker room, resurface the ice, sing the anthems and get on with the first period. Play the normal 3 periods. If the regulation game ends in a tie, then the outcome from the previous played overtime and shootout would be in effect. This way if a team loses the overtime/shootout after warm ups, they know they had better play well in regulation. If a team knows they need two points and they lost in ot/shootout, you don't think they will play their asses of in the third period?
